On 16 November 2017, the Chinese Embassy in Mauritius donated 1 million Mauritian rupees to the Le Reduit Appeal Fund, which supports local disaster relief and social assistance activities. The contribution was made during an official handover ceremony attended by Ambassador Sun Gongyi. The donation formed part of China’s broader support to Mauritius in times of natural disaster and social need.

The fund is managed under the auspices of the Government of Mauritius and channels resources to affected households and social service initiatives.
